Live stream preview
Hijabi Woman Said 'Oh My God & I Swear' After Oral S*x, Did They Commit Kufr?
New Releases
•
1m 48s
Assim Al Hakeem
Up Next in New Releases
-
Snoozed Alarm Overslept, Does It Coun...
Assim Al Hakeem
-
Lifted My Forehead At A Moment In Suj...
Assim Al Hakeem
-
Non-Hijabi Sister Studies With A Male...
Assim Al Hakeem